'Kane and Habil in the Pizza Parlor' explores the original family sins that are still impacting our civilization today. The play premieres January 18 and will run until January 27.
Weaving an energetic blend of 70's pastiche, romantic comedy excerpts, dance theater, testimonials, original music and aggressive physicality, it invites its audience into a deeply emotional experience.
La MaMa will present 'The Doll Ship' by Milena Markovic, a production mounted by the Serbian National Theatre in 2009 that renders the life of a woman artist, from childhood to old age, through an archetypal string of classic fairy tales.
